Question 2 of 5

A nurse is caring for a 2-year-old child who has pneumonia and a temperature of 39.4° C (103° F). Which of the following actions should the nurse take?

Correct Answer: A

Rationale: Lowering room temperature aids fever comfort. Ice baths risk cold stress, excessive acetaminophen risks toxicity, and aspirin risks Reye's syndrome.

Question 4 of 5

A nurse is caring for an 18-month-old infant who is 12 hours postoperative following a myringotomy. Which of the following pain rating scales should the nurse use?

Correct Answer: B

Rationale: The FLACC Scale assesses pain in non-verbal infants via behavior, ideal for an 18-month-old. Others require higher cognitive ability.
